On September 11, 2025, Virginia was hit with a wave of shocking medical malpractice incidents that have sent shockwaves throughout the healthcare industry in the state. Multiple cases of negligence and errors by medical professionals have raised serious concerns about patient safety and the quality of care being provided.One of the most alarming incidents involved a surgical procedure at a prominent hospital in Richmond, where a surgeon mistakenly operated on the wrong patient. The mix-up was reportedly due to a clerical error in the patient's medical records, leading to a disastrous outcome for both the patient and the medical staff involved. The hospital has since launched an internal investigation and issued a public apology to the affected parties.In another case, a misdiagnosis by a primary care physician in Norfolk resulted in a delay in treatment for a patient with a serious medical condition. The patient's condition worsened significantly before the correct diagnosis was made, leading to prolonged suffering and potential long-term health complications. The physician responsible for the error has been put under review by the state medical board.These incidents have highlighted the need for stricter regulations and oversight in the healthcare industry to prevent such cases of medical malpractice. Lawmakers and healthcare advocates in Virginia are calling for increased transparency and accountability measures to ensure the safety and well-being of patients.In response to the growing concerns, the Virginia Department of Health has announced plans to implement new guidelines and protocols for medical professionals to follow in order to prevent future incidents of malpractice. These measures are aimed at improving communication, patient identification, and quality assurance in healthcare settings across the state.Despite these efforts, many are still worried about the prevalence of medical malpractice in Virginia and the potential harm it poses to patients. The recent incidents have underscored the need for greater vigilance and accountability within the healthcare system to protect the rights and safety of all patients.As investigations continue and reforms are put in place, the medical community in Virginia is at a crossroads, facing the pressing need to address the issue of medical malpractice and prioritize patient care above all else.
